The map is a central element of our visual culture. It has also
been a vital representation technology in many scholarly
disciplines for hundreds of years, as well as a practical tool for
navigation and a means for the government of territory. But, as the
editor of this new four-volume collection from Routledge explains,
the rhetorical power and technical complexity of how maps work are
relatively underappreciated and not well analysed across the social
sciences and beyond. Now, to enable researchers and advanced
students to make better sense of a vast corpus of scholarship,
Mapping brings together all the important literature in a
comprehensive and coherently edited compendium. The carefully
selected texts demonstrate how cartography works as a powerful
representational form; they also explore how different mapping
practices have been conceptualized. The four volumes are structured
by theme-including 'definitions and paradigms'; 'design and
communication'; 'technologies and techniques'; and 'people and
politics'-and the gathered materials include major works from
leading cartographers, as well as classic and cutting-edge pieces
from scholars and researchers in cognate subject areas.
